How much does 1 liter of water weigh

Respuesta :

AL2006
AL2006 AL2006
  • 01-12-2018

Weight = (mass) x (gravity)

On Earth ...

Weight = (1 kg) x (9.8 m/s^2)

Weight = 9.8 Newtons
